From d981cb5b9fa0da9da6a6c8b9ae7cbe789c3b3214 Mon Sep 17 00:00:00 2001 From: Christoph Hellwig Date: Wed, 18 Mar 2020 09:12:06 +0100 Subject: block: fix a device invalidation regression Historically we only set the capacity to zero for devices that support partitions (independ of actually having partitions created). Doing that is rather inconsistent, but changing it broke legacy udisks polling for legacy ide-cdrom devices. Use the crude a crude check for devices that either are non-removable or partitionable to get the sane behavior for most device while not breaking userspace for this particular setup.
